College Hosts 2nd Entrepreneur Conference

Subject: 2007 "Dream and Discover" Entrepreneur Conference

Time: 8 a.m. Tuesday, October 2, 2007

Place: College of the Canyons, Performing Arts Center

Contact: Paul De La Cerda (661) 294-9375

Event: A conference for business owners and entrepreneurs who are interested in starting

their own business or need business advice. This conference will provide tips to small business owners and entrepreneurs about how to better plan for business growth and access capital, while also discussing the various challenges associated with starting a new business.

Speakers at the conference include Rohit K. Shukla, founder and CEO of Larta Institute, and award-winning photographer, Steve Uzzell.

For those who are looking for on-site professional business consulting advice, the Small Business Development Center (SBDC) is hosting SpeedBIZ, an interactive session with eight specialized SBDC counselors, including representatives from Citibank and Poole & Shaffery, LLP. This will occur at the conclusion of the speakers' sessions.

Tickets for the conference are $39 in advance, $49 at the door, and $15 with a valid student ID. For access to the SpeedBiz session, tickets are $20 more.
